So I got into the old trick of converting textures and shrinking them down, especially for the Ultimate Traffic 2 planes. When the utility was done adding mipmaps and alphas to all the planes I thought I'd experiment and be clever at a payware airport; Flightbeam's KSFO. Now before I did anything TOO stupid, I backed up all the textures in the KSFO folder and then just to test things out I shrunk some of the textures down to 512x512 and re-mipmapped them and then fired up FSX. It looked like utter crap so I restored the backup of the textures but now... those textures that I edited.. are STILL loading on the airport! I even did re-install of of KSFO (without uninstalling it) and my crappy texture edits are STILL there. @_@ I assume this is FSX storing the textures in a cache and refusing to load the restored textures just to torture me further. Where is it hiding it my crappy texture edits that I have gotten rid of the KSFO texture folder? How can I restore the textures?
